Apr 17, 2023 · The City College of New York was originally founded as the Free Academy of the City of New York in 1847 by wealthy businessman and president of the Board of Education, Townsend Harris, who would go on to establish diplomatic relations between the United States and Japan.
The City College of the City University of New York (also known as the City College of New York, or simply City College or CCNY) is a public research university within the City University of New York (CUNY) system in New York City. Founded in 1847, City College was the first free public institution of higher education in the United States. [4]

What is now commonly known as "City College of New York" was founded in 1847 as the New York Free Academy. This institution of higher education evolved from the old "Public School Society," a voluntary association of citizens that was started in 1804 to provide a system of grammar school instruction in the city.
